Established in 1875, the 84-acre Pease Park is one of Austin’s first public parks. And while its fondly known for Eeyore’s Birthday, the funky free-for-all held since the 1970s, Pease Park actually has a fraught history with enslavement. Highlighted here is the diverse ecology that lives within Pease Park. Because habitat loss is the number one leading cause of the decline in biodiversity, the intent of Peasecology is to inform the public that, in an ever-expanding city like Austin, sustainable conservation of green space like Pease Park, means countless species’ homes are conserved. You don’t have to go far before being immersed in the park’s diverse canopy of oaks, cedars, and sycamores. Each season brings forth native blooms to admire attracting carpenter bees, swallowtails, and Black-chinned Hummingbirds. Address: 1100 Kingsbury St., 78703. Admission: Free. Hours: Open daily from 5 am to 10 pm. Parking: Yes. Pets: Dogs on leash. Restrooms: Yes. Trails: The park contains a number of trails which are perfect for hiking, biking, and strollers. The Shoal Creek Greenbelt connects to the park and offers miles of ... Built in the 1920s and restored in 2021, the Tudor Cottage is a whimsical, light-filled space that retains the historical elements that make it the most recognizable landmark of Pease Park. Just north of Tudor Cottage is a terrace consisting of limestone banquet seating, large shade trees, and festoon lighting. The Mayor continues to be elected at-large. Pease Park: Pease Park is a public park in Central Pease Park offers miles of trails for walking, cycling and dog-walking. The park also has a playscape, a splashpad, two basketball courts, three volleyball courts and many picnic tables. There is an off-leash area along the trail to the west of Shoal Creek between 24th and 29th Streets.For information on upcoming park events, visit the Pease ...
